The Opportunity with McKinstry

The Workday Senior Business Analyst will play a key role in leading the requirements gathering, analysis, and stakeholder alignment for continuous improvement of our current Workday application. This role bridges business needs with technical solutions, ensuring the application is successfully implemented, meets organizational objectives, and delivers measurable value. The Senior Business Analyst will collaborate closely with business stakeholders, project managers, HRIS Administrators, developers, and testers as we deploy additional system functionality. The Senior Business Analyst may provide guidance to other team members regarding best practices and methods.

Key Responsibilities

Business & Requirements Analysis

  • Lead discovery sessions with stakeholders to understand business processes, pain points, and opportunities.

  • Gather, document, and validate detailed business and functional requirements.

  • Translate business needs into clear user stories, use cases, workflows, and acceptance criteria.

  • Ensure alignment of requirements with strategic goals and regulatory/compliance needs.

  • Understanding of the broader HR technology ecosystem and how Workday fits within an integrated HR tech stack.

  • Awareness of industry trends, best practices, and evolving HR technology capabilities.

  • Ability to bring informed recommendations grounded in both market knowledge and practical constraints.

Software Support

  • Bring discipline, transparency, and follow-through to Workday-related delivery.

  • Partner with technical teams to validate solution design and ensure requirements are technically feasible.

  • Responsible to ensure integrations are scoped, configured, and tested per requirements.

  • Conduct gap analysis between existing processes/systems and the new application capabilities.

  • Assist in planning and executing general and user acceptance testing (UAT), including test case development and defect triage.

Stakeholder Management

  • Act as a liaison between business stakeholders and IT teams.

  • Facilitate workshops, presentations, and decision-making sessions.

  • Manage stakeholder expectations and ensure clear communication of project scope, timelines, and impacts.

Change Management & Training

  • Support development of training materials, user guides, and process documentation.

  • Provide input to change management strategies to drive user adoption.

  • Help ensure smooth transition from project to operational support.

Project Leadership

  • Provide thought leadership and domain expertise to improve project delivery outcomes.

  • Identify and track risks, dependencies, and gaps related to Workday delivery and proactively drive resolution.

  • Build strong working relationships with HR leaders, Technology partners, vendors, and business stakeholders.

What You Need to Succeed at McKinstry

Education & Experience

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ent work experience required.

  • 5+ years of business analysis experience, with at least 3 years in HRIS Workday systems

  • Strong knowledge of Agile methodologies.

  • Experience with process modeling, requirements management tools (e.g., Azure DevOps, JIRA, Confluence, Visio, Lucidchart).

  • Preferred experience in the construction or manufacturing environment and/or project based financial tracking (e.g., Procore and D365)

Skills/Competencies

  • Excellent analytical and problem-solving abilities.

  • Strong communication, facilitation, and stakeholder management skills.

  • Ability to translate technical concepts into business language and vice versa.

  • Familiarity with HRIS processes and tools, system integration, and testing methodologies.

  • Strong organizational skills with the ability to manage multiple priorities.

  • Strategic thinking and business acumen.

  • Leadership and mentoring abilities.

  • Adaptability and resilience in fast-paced environments.

  • Focus on delivering business value and user adoption.
